Transaction 3e683d6c074f416fc9e3e940532611e94bb169941223b66c656d2f0690dfe37b

2 Input
2 Outputs
  • 3e683d6c074f416fc9e3e940532611e94bb169941223b66c656d2f0690dfe37b:0
  • value  433468
    address  38WHdR1Ug3zLgiAtxdw741LGw396nbv5KA
  • 3e683d6c074f416fc9e3e940532611e94bb169941223b66c656d2f0690dfe37b:1
  • value  12175475
    address  bc1qdxvpel78chptvtry7jax7j3ryf3p4ej7mck6pg